Attributable mortality of Stenotrophomonas maltophilia bacteremia

Clin Infect Dis. 2002 Jun 15;34(12):1653-6. doi: 10.1086/340707. Epub 2002 May 24.

Abstract

A systematic evaluation of the attributable mortality of Stenotrophomonas maltophilia bacteremia was undertaken in a matched, retrospective, case-control study. We determined the attributable mortality rate (26.7%) and mortality risk ratio (an 8-fold increase) of S. maltophilia bacteremia. The attributable mortality rate for S. maltophilia bacteremia is similar to the attributable mortality rate for other nosocomial bloodstream infections.
